If you have a history of a clot, migraine, diabetes or liver disease then you can still take HRT but it is likely that you will be recommended to use a patch or gel rather than a tablet. This is a safer and associated with fewer risks compared to having the tablet form of oestrogen.

Some need a longer course than 3 days to clear the UTi. Men get an automatic 14 day course!

 Try belly breathing to relax the pelvic floor- google for examples.

If the UTI's continue after resuming  HRT , which can help reduce symptoms- then look into Chronic UTI which has recently been accepted by the NHS as a condition.
